The Mahim Novena is a deeply cherished nine-day devotional prayer practice in the Catholic tradition, particularly popular among Marathi-speaking Christians in Mumbai, the wider Konkan region, and the global Marathi Catholic diaspora. It is dedicated to Our Lady of the Rosary and is associated with the historic Basilica of Our Lady of the Mount (Mount Mary Church) in Bandra, Mumbai.
The "Mahim Novena" derives its name from the area of Mahim in Mumbai, where the devotion to Mother Mary has strong historical roots. Over time, the novena has become a standard prayer for urgent intentions, family blessings, and spiritual protection.
